By Marta Vilar – MADRID (Econostream) – European Central Bank Vice President Luis de Guindos said on Tuesday that ECB’s current level of interest rates was appropriate for present conditions, but that a change in the policy environment could warrant an adjustment.

In an interview with Spanish radio COPE, de Guindos said that “the current level of interest rates is appropriate given the circumstances, which depend on the inflation outlook, our macroeconomic projections and the transmission of our monetary policy.”

He added that given the high degree of uncertainty, any shift in these factors could prompt a revision of the ECB’s stance on rates.
